A rare case of recurrent Vestibular Schwannoma
Journal of the Medical Sciences(2020)
摘要
A vestibular Schwannoma is a non-cancerous primary intracranial tumor of the myelin-forming cells of the vestibulo-cochlear nerve (8th cranial nerve). It grows slowly or not at all. Rarely, it may grow rapidly and become large enough to press against the brain and interfere with the vital functions. Treatment includes regular monitoring, radiation and surgical removal. Here we report a rare case of recurrent vestibular Schwannoma which recurred after complete removal of tumor.
